imageSANTIAGO: Inflation in Chile is expected to clock in at 0.8 percent in March, according to the median estimate of traders surveyed by Chile's central bank this week.

A clear majority of traders polled by the bank also expect the benchmark interest rate to be held at 3.0 percent for at least the next six months, according to the survey published on Wednesday.

Chile's central bank has kept the rate on hold since October, and has indicated it will not likely change its stance until stubbornly above-target inflation has eased.
